The credits for this lovely kick-starter atmosphere go to the highly anticipated Clubs and Societies (C&S) week. This staple event in the semester calendar sees a mad scramble of activity as dozens of clubs and societies vie to attract returning students and freshies alike.

Held during the entire second week of the semester, C&S Week transforms the library perimeter and Building 6 foyer into a vibrant hub of activity. This semester, over 55 clubs set up colorful booths adorned with manila cards, push pins, and eye-catching decorations. From the Monash Dance Fusion Club to the Monash Boardgames Club, there was a plethora of options catering to diverse interests.

The choices are not just limited to sports and activities, there are also societies such as Monash IndiaxNepal club, Mental health club, and the Ensemble club, that help students find communities in which they are able to showcase themselves the way they want to, be accepted into the welcoming environment and explore cultures together. Amidst the colourful stalls, there are numerous vendors selling all sorts of refreshments, from a Samyang stuffed toast to tanghulu, the choices were limitless!

The atmosphere was electric, with music filling the air and a friendly, casual vibe as students mingled with club members and mentors. Daily performances between 11:00 AM and 1:00 PM by the Monash Dance Fusion Club, Monash Music Club, and others provided a captivating showcase of talent and hard work, drawing crowds and adding to the festive spirit. No sign board needed for students to know just how welcome they are to be part of whatever club or society they want. And for the indecisive people (much like myself), no need to worry! You can join as many clubs and societies as you prefer.

Throughout the week, the energy was kept high with lively emceeing and great music, not to mention talented photographers and videographers hustling to capture the success of an event as such. The dedication of all the clubs and societies shone through as they worked tirelessly to stand out and engage with students, ensuring everyone could find a club that matched their interests and enhanced their university experience.
